杨辉三角是一种数学中的特殊图形,具有许多有趣的性质。在计算机编程中,利用C语言编写10行代码来生成杨辉三角是一个有趣的挑战。我们也可以利用C语言编写10行代码来生成等腰三角形。本文将结合杨辉三角和等腰三角形的概念,以及C语言编程的技巧,详细介绍如何在10行代码内实现这两个图形的生成。
一、杨辉三角的概念
1. 杨辉三角是一个由数字组成的三角形,数字排列具有特定的规律。
2. 三角形的第一行是一个数字1,第二行的两个数字也是1。
3. 从第三行开始,每个数字都是它上方两个数字之和。
4. 杨辉三角具有许多有趣的性质,如组合恒等式等。
二、等腰三角形的概念
1. 等腰三角形是一种三角形,其两边的长度相等。
2. 等腰三角形的顶点角度小于底边的两个角度。
3. 等腰三角形在计算机编程中具有一定的挑战性,需要利用循环和条件语句来实现。
三、C语言编程实现10行杨辉三角生成
1. 在C语言中,我们可以利用数组和循环来实现杨辉三角的生成。
2. 我们定义一个二维数组来存储杨辉三角的数字,数组大小足够存储指定行数的数字。
3. 我们利用嵌套循环来计算每一行的数字,根据上一行的数字计算当前行的数字。
4. 我们将计算得到的数字打印出来,就得到了完整的杨辉三角。
四、C语言编程实现10行等腰三角形生成
1. 对于等腰三角形的生成,我们同样可以利用C语言的数组和循环来实现。
2. 我们定义一个二维数组来存储等腰三角形的数字,数组大小足够存储指定行数的数字。
3. 我们利用嵌套循环来计算每一行的数字,根据行数和条件语句来确定每一行的数字范围。
4. 我们将计算得到的数字打印出来,就得到了完整的等腰三角形。
五、总结
在本文中,我们详细介绍了杨辉三角和等腰三角形的概念,并分别利用C语言编程实现了在10行代码内生成这两个图形的方法。通过本文的介绍和示例,我们可以看到C语言在处理数学图形的生成方面具有很强的灵活性和表现力。编写这样的程序也对我们的逻辑思维和编程技巧提出了一定的挑战。希望本文可以对对C语言编程感兴趣的读者有所帮助。六、杨辉三角与等腰三角形的通联与应用
1. 杨辉三角和等腰三角形虽然在表现形式上有一定的差异,但它们之间也存在一定的通联和应用价值。
2. 在数学上,杨辉三角的数字组合性质可以用于组合数学和概率统计的计算中,这对于解决一些实际问题具有一定的帮助。
3. 等腰三角形在几何学中有着重要的地位,它的性质和特点在数学建模和图形识别等领域具有广泛的应用。
4. 在计算机科学领域,利用C语言生成杨辉三角和等腰三角形的程序,可以作为学习算法和数据结构的一个练习题目,有助于提高编程能力和思维逻辑。
5. 杨辉三角和等腰三角形也是数学游戏和趣味数学中常常出现的图形,它们的生成和性质也为数学启蒙教育带来一些新颖的教学方法。
七、探索更多的C语言编程应用c语言如何去学
1. 除了生成杨辉三角和等腰三角形外,C语言在计算机编程领域还有着更为丰富的应用。
2. 在数据结构和算法中,我们可以利用C语言来实现各种排序算法、搜索算法等,从而加深对算法原理的理解。
3. 在嵌入式系统和硬件编程方面,C语言是一种非常常用的编程语言,它可以直接操作硬件,实现对各种设备的控制和驱动。
4. C语言也是游戏开发领域的主要编程语言之一,利用C语言可以实现各类游戏的逻辑和引擎部分,为游戏开发者提供了强大的工具和评台。
5. 对于电子商务和金融领域,C语言也有着广泛的应用,例如在交易系统和风险管理系统中,C语言可以提供高效、稳定的编程支持。
6. C语言作为一种通用的编程语言,它在各个领域都有着广泛的应用和发展空间,对于有志于从事编程行业的人来说,学习并掌握C语言是非常重要的一步。
八、结语
通过本文的阐述,我们详细介绍了杨辉三角和等腰三角形的概念、C语言编程实现方法以及它们的通联和应用。在编程的世界里,C语言的工具性和灵活性使其成为许多程序员学习的第一门语言。在数学和计算机科学等领域中,我们也可以看到C语言的丰富应用和重要地位。希望本文能够帮助读者更深入地了解C语言的魅力和编程技巧,对于初学者来说,希望本篇文章能够带来一些启发和帮助。对于已经熟练掌握C语言的程序员来说,也希望本文能够提供一些新的思路和技术参考。感谢您阅读本文。